How do you pull code complaint lead lists in Austin, Texas?

The short answer

Austin publishes its code enforcement complaint cases free on the city's open data portal, data.austintexas.gov, in the Austin Code Complaint Cases dataset. Filter to Active status, sort by opened date, and export the list as a CSV with addresses, parcel IDs, and case details.

How do I pull code violations records step by step?

The City of Austin publishes its code enforcement complaint cases for Austin (Travis County) on its official open data portal, with one row per complaint case opened by the Austin Code Department.

Go to the Austin Open Data Portal

Navigate to data.austintexas.gov. This is the City of Austin's official open data portal, where the city publishes its code enforcement complaint cases for Austin (Travis County).

Open the Austin Code Complaint Cases dataset

Search the portal for Austin Code Complaint Cases, or go straight to the dataset page. Each row is one complaint case opened by the Austin Code Department.

View the data table

The dataset opens in a spreadsheet-style explorer. You will see columns like CASE_ID, STATUS, ADDRESS, and CITY, with one row per code case.

Filter and sort for fresh cases

In the Filters panel at the bottom, pick the Status column and set it to Active if you only want live cases. Then open the Opened Date column menu and sort it descending so the newest complaints are at the top.

Export the list as a CSV

Click Export in the top right, keep Download file selected with the export format set to CSV, and click Download. Apply your filters first so the file only contains the cases you want.

Record the data

For each case, capture the case number, case type, status, property address (house number plus street name), city, ZIP code, parcel ID, and the opened date. Those fields are everything you need to build and skip trace your lead list.
